* Your target colleges: Research the average SAT scores of the colleges you're applying to. A 1200 might be competitive at some, but not at others, especially highly selective institutions.
* Your overall application: A good SAT score is only one part of your application. Colleges also consider GPA, extracurricular activities, essays, letters of recommendation, and more. A strong application can compensate for a slightly lower-than-ideal SAT score.
* Your individual strengths: If you excel in other areas of your application, a 1200 might be sufficient.
In short: It's a good score, but context matters. Research your target colleges to determine if it's good *enough* for your aspirations.
